Concrete Basement Pouring in Fredericksburg, VA

Concrete basement pouring services involve the installation of a solid concrete slab to form the foundation or flooring of a basement area. This process is commonly used in new construction projects, basement remodeling, or finishing projects that require a durable, level surface. Property owners often request this service to create a stable base for flooring, improve basement usability, or prepare the space for future renovations. Before requesting concrete pouring, homeowners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the area, drainage and moisture control needs, and the overall condition of the existing foundation or subfloor.

Understanding the scope of a concrete basement pour is essential for property owners, including the type of concrete mix used, the preparation required for the site, and any necessary reinforcement or insulation. It's also important to clarify the desired finish and any additional features, such as floor heating or decorative finishes. Proper planning ensures the poured concrete meets the structural and aesthetic expectations of the project, providing a long-lasting and functional basement space.

Project Types

Common Concrete Basement Pouring Jobs

Basement foundation - pouring a new concrete slab to create a stable basement floor.

Foundation repair - strengthening or replacing existing concrete to address cracks or settling.

Retaining walls - installing concrete walls to support soil and prevent erosion around the property.

Basement waterproofing - pouring concrete to improve water resistance and prevent leaks.

Underpinning services - adding concrete support beneath existing foundations to increase stability.

Garage slabs - pouring durable concrete for garage floors that withstand daily use.

FAQ

Concrete Basement Pouring Questions

What types of basement projects require concrete pouring? Concrete pouring is commonly used for foundation repairs, basement flooring, or creating new basement slabs for additional space.

How thick should a concrete basement slab be? Typically, a basement slab is poured to a thickness of about 4 inches, but this can vary based on the project requirements.

Is moisture a concern with concrete basement pours? Proper drainage and sealing help manage moisture, ensuring the concrete remains durable and resistant to water issues.

What preparations are needed before pouring concrete? The area should be cleared, leveled, and properly reinforced to ensure a solid, long-lasting foundation or floor.
